MacBook如何打开MySQL的项目方案

1. 项目背景

在当今数据驱动的时代,MySQL作为一种流行的关系数据库管理系统,广泛应用于网站和应用程序开发。无论是开发新项目还是维护现有系统,能够快速访问和管理MySQL数据库至关重要。本文将介绍如何在MacBook上安装和启动MySQL,并提供相关代码示例和流程图,以帮助开发者更高效地使用MySQL。

2. 项目目标

  • 安装MySQL数据库
  • 启动MySQL服务
  • 验证MySQL安装是否成功
  • 使用MySQL命令行工具执行基本操作

3. 环境准备

在MacBook上安装MySQL前,请确保系统已更新,并且具备基本的终端操作能力。主要步骤如下:

3.1 安装Homebrew

Homebrew是macOS上的包管理器,为后续的MySQL安装提供便利。在终端中运行以下命令安装Homebrew:

/bin/bash -c "$(curl -fsSL 

3.2 安装MySQL

使用Homebrew命令安装MySQL。打开终端,输入以下命令:

brew install mysql

安装完成后,终端会显示安装成功的信息。

3.3 启动MySQL服务

安装完成后,可以使用以下命令启动MySQL服务:

brew services start mysql

确认MySQL服务已成功启动,使用以下命令检查其状态:

brew services list

4. 连接MySQL

一旦MySQL服务启动,可以通过命令行工具连接数据库。执行以下命令进入MySQL终端:

mysql -u root -p

提示输入密码时,请输入MySQL root用户的密码。如果是第一次安装,可能没有设置密码,直接按Enter键即可。

5. 基本操作示例

连接数据库后,可以执行一些基本的SQL操作。以下是一些示例代码:

5.1 创建数据库

CREATE DATABASE test_db;

5.2 使用数据库

USE test_db;

5.3 创建表

CREATE TABLE users (
    id INT AUTO_INCREMENT PRIMARY KEY,
    name VARCHAR(100) NOT NULL,
    email VARCHAR(100) NOT NULL
);

5.4 插入数据

INSERT INTO users (name, email) VALUES ('张三', 'zhangsan@example.com');

5.5 查询数据

SELECT * FROM users;

6. 流程图

接下来,我们将用mermaid语法展示整个流程的图示。首先是安装和使用MySQL的流程图:

flowchart TD
    A[安装Homebrew] --> B[安装MySQL]
    B --> C[启动MySQL服务]
    C --> D[连接MySQL]
    D --> E[执行SQL操作]
    E --> F[结束]

7. 序列图

接下来是执行MySQL连接和基本操作的序列图:

sequenceDiagram
    participant User
    participant Terminal
    participant MySQL
    
    User->>Terminal: mysql -u root -p
    Terminal->>User: 输入密码
    User->>Terminal: 输入密码
    Terminal->>MySQL: 连接到MySQL
    MySQL-->>Terminal: 连接成功
    Terminal->>MySQL: CREATE DATABASE test_db;
    MySQL-->>Terminal: 数据库创建成功
    Terminal->>MySQL: INSERT INTO users (name, email) VALUES ('张三', 'zhangsan@example.com');
    MySQL-->>Terminal: 数据插入成功
    Terminal->>User: 查询和数据返回

8. 项目总结

通过以上步骤,您已成功在MacBook上安装和启用MySQL数据库,并进行了一些基本的数据库操作。这一流程不仅简化了数据库管理的复杂性,还为后续的开发提供了强大的支持。了解如何设置和使用MySQL,是现代开发者必备的技能之一。希望本方案对您在使用MySQL时有所帮助。